Output 32c33668b64b3587e7c732431784f3ab65b9b3fa18ab73e1dbeef4f15100ec16:2

value
34880205
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0eb1784442a58202461c6c1052f2bc03f6dffe OP_EQUAL
address
MVRKJc8SGdKMrLvLD4FmkZwkD5Ytw5FRJv
transaction
32c33668b64b3587e7c732431784f3ab65b9b3fa18ab73e1dbeef4f15100ec16
spent
true